Faceless componentization versus componentization with assistance class in Web Dynpro ABAP

This paper analyzes, by case study, the similarities and differences between two existing componentization techniques of a project in Web Dynpro ABAP: the faceless componentization and assistance class componentization, made possible due to the MVC architecture (Model-View-Controller), which are the basis of the Web Dynpro ABAP framework. We highlighted the similarities and differences, advantages and disadvantages.

[1]  Thomas Jung,et al.  Next Generation ABAP Development , 2007 .

[2]  Octavian Prostean,et al.  Dynamic programming with Web Dynpro ABAP , 2009, 2009 5th International Symposium on Applied Computational Intelligence and Informatics.

[3]  Ulrich Gellert,et al.  Web Dynpro ABAP for Practitioners , 2013, Springer Berlin Heidelberg.

[4]  Igor Barbaric Design Patterns in Object-Oriented ABAP , 2006 .

[5]  Ana Daniela Cristea,et al.  Web Programming features on integrated system SAP , 2011, 2011 6th IEEE International Symposium on Applied Computational Intelligence and Informatics (SACI).